Transaction 93a4acd6e3efbb83c76b88e9e01ecdf470f806513724371097cd81d7a518663a
1 Input
1 Output
-
93a4acd6e3efbb83c76b88e9e01ecdf470f806513724371097cd81d7a518663a:0
- value
- 369561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de35140b649ef7a48cea150d0ab62790f0ff9324 OP_EQUAL
- address
- 3MwwX5JSAZU5e4TnGwkAy3oJHF1rzUt9Jp